Tulane`s Devon Walker
Posted by LSUWAG1 on 9/10/12 at 9:59 pm
As most of you know by now Tulane safety Devon Walker from Destrehan broke his neck Saturday in a football game against Tulsa. He is still in a Tulsa hospital fighting for some quality of life. He may be there for a while until he can be transported back home. Everyone who would like to show their support for Devon`s fight can do so by purchasing a t-shirt from www.campusconnection.cc/
